Active duty in the air force, i worked on cases as a prosecutor, coauthored a number of bills, sex offenders, very important issue to me. I do have a sense that it may take a long time a victim of a sex offense to come forward including children with victims of sex offenses so i asked the panel is that true and if it is, why does that happen . Thank you so much, mister lieu. It is true and if you look at the clergy or Catholic Church abuse cases we have good statistics on that. There have been as many as 10,000 victims who have come forward in those cases but many of those victims came forward after we 10 years, 20 years, 30 years, even 40 yea
